By R. Wellington I have owned this saw for a couple of years and absolutely love it for cutting brush and pruning trees. It tears through 6" hardwood branches with its perfectly-shaped curved blade, but also makes quick work of finger-thick saplings which it dispatches with a single stroke. I often use it now rather than loppers. I've even bought a couple to give to friends as gifts. I have owned a number of different types of saws over the years--mostly bow saws--but this is infinitely easier and quicker to use. The Silky can get into much tighter spaces, cuts faster and cleaner, and is much easier to carry with the beautifully designed scabbard. A pleasure to use.

By shanem46 This saw makes short work of trimming limbs. Inch thick oak and ash is cut with about 6 strokes. It is very sharp and is a quality product in every way. The first time I used it, I was cutting firewood with a chain saw, splitting some foot thick pieces and stacking the wood. I used the Silky to cut some branches and stubs off the firewood before stacking, rather than fire up the chain saw. I think the curved blade helped cut faster.
I didn't use the scabbard at first, just putting the saw back in it and leaving it where I was at the time. That lasted until I wanted to use it and had to remember where I left it. I was working on three different piles of wood, about 20 feet apart. Walking over to the next location, I thought, "So that's why they give you the scabbard." Now when I find a small piece of wood on the side of a future piece of firewood, I just reach for the scabbard on my side and take care of business.

By AS This is an incredible saw. It cuts with ease and leaves very smooth surfaces at the cut. It cuts so quick and is so sharp that one needs to be careful. If one uses as much force as one uses with a typical bow saw, the Zubat can break through the cut much sooner than expected. Smaller diameter branches can be cut with just a slight touch from the saw. Wear work gloves and be mindful of the placement of your hands relative to the saw when you work.
